MySQL是一種關系型數據庫管理系統,廣泛應用于Web開發、數據分析等領域。對于初學者來說,需要掌握MySQL基礎知識,才能更好地完成開發任務。本文將從MySQL的入門到提升實踐進行介紹。
MySQL入門
1. 下載并安裝MySQL; 2. 創建一個數據庫; 3. 創建一個表; 4. 插入數據; 5. 查詢數據。
在MySQL中,我們可以使用命令行方式進行操作。例如,要創建一個名為mydb的數據庫:
CREATE DATABASE mydb;
接著,我們可以使用如下語句創建一個名為users的表:
CREATE TABLE users ( id INT NOT NULL AUTO_INCREMENT, username VARCHAR(50) NOT NULL, password VARCHAR(50) NOT NULL, PRIMARY KEY (id) );
然后,我們可以使用INSERT語句插入一條數據:
INSERT INTO users (username, password) VALUES ('testuser', 'testpassword');
最后,我們可以使用SELECT語句查詢數據:
SELECT * FROM users;
MySQL進階
1. 學習SQL語言; 2. 數據庫設計; 3. 數據庫優化; 4. 數據庫備份與恢復。
在進階階段,我們需要深入學習SQL語言,例如SELECT、UPDATE、DELETE等命令,以及聚合函數、子查詢等高級語法。
另外,我們還需要注意數據庫設計的良好習慣,包括正規化、索引設置等。在優化方面,我們需要關注SQL語句的執行效率、鎖等問題。
最后,在數據備份與恢復方面,我們需要熟練掌握MySQL的備份與恢復命令,以及策略設置。
MySQL提升實踐
1. 學習MySQL高級特性; 2. 結合實際項目經驗提升; 3. 參與MySQL社區貢獻。
MySQL提升實踐需要我們掌握MySQL高級特性,例如存儲過程、觸發器等。
同時,我們還需要結合實際項目經驗進行實踐提升,如在MySQL集群、高可用、性能優化等方面進行研究。
最后,我們可以通過參與MySQL社區貢獻,分享自己的實踐經驗,獲得更多反饋與提升。
下一篇mysql調換順序